The Rangers entered into a multi-year agreement in December 2010 with Dallas/Fort Worth's 103.3 ESPN for the exclusive English radio play-by-play rights beginning with the 2011 season.
The broadcasting agreement includes coverage of a predominant number of regular season games and any post-season contests on flagship station 103.3 ESPN. The station will compliment its play-by-play coverage with live pre- and post-game shows as well as extensive Rangers-themed daily programming featuring interviews with players, coaches and front office personnel.
A select number of regular season Rangers games will be carried in the DFW area by KSKY 660 AM, also broadcasting 24/7 on 92.9, 95.5, and 99.9 FM, due to programming conflicts on 103.3 ESPN.
The Rangers ESPN Radio Network will provide Rangers baseball coverage to an expanded network of over 40 stations throughout Texas, Arkansas, Louisiana, New Mexico, and Oklahoma. The Rangers oversee all production and network elements for the first time in 2011.

The Rangers entered into a multi-year agreement in December 2010 with Dallas/Fort Worth's 1540am ESPN Deportes for the exclusive Spanish radio play-by-play rights beginning with the 2011 season.
The broadcasting agreement includes coverage of a predominant number of regular season games and any post-season contests on 1540am ESPN Deportes. The station will compliment their play-by-play coverage with live pre- and post-game shows as well as extensive Rangers-themed daily programming featuring interviews with players, coaches and front office personnel. In addition, the Rangers ESPN Spanish Radio Network is expected to provide Rangers baseball coverage in Spanish to a network of stations throughout Texas.
